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Driveway: Larger driveways require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Material Quality: Higher-quality materials, such as premium concrete, can raise the price.
- Labor Costs: Local labor rates in Camas, WA, can vary and impact the total expense.
- Site Preparation: Costs can increase if the site requires extensive preparation, such as grading or removing old concrete.
- Complexity of Design: Intricate patterns or additional features like borders can add to the cost.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, which come with their own fees.
- Weather Conditions: Poor weather can delay the project and increase labor costs.

Task | Average Cost in Camas, WA |
---|---|
Concrete Removal | $500 - $1,000 |
Site Preparation | $1,000 - $2,500 |
New Concrete Installation | $4,000 - $6,000 |
Decorative Finishes |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Sealing and Finishing | $500 - $1,200 |
